• ADADADADAD

    ajax中loading false[ 网络知识 ]

    网络知识 时间:2024-11-25 15:05:36

    作者:文/会员上传

    简介:

    Ajax是一种非常常见的技术,它可以实现在不刷新整个页面的情况下,向服务器请求数据并将其动态加载到网页上。在Ajax中,loading选项设置为false可以让请求直接返回结果,而无需显示

    以下为本文的正文内容,内容仅供参考!本站为公益性网站,复制本文以及下载DOC文档全部免费。

    Ajax是一种非常常见的技术,它可以实现在不刷新整个页面的情况下,向服务器请求数据并将其动态加载到网页上。在Ajax中,loading选项设置为false可以让请求直接返回结果,而无需显示loading动画。本篇文章将通过举例说明,探讨在什么情况下使用loading false是有益的,并最终得出结论。假设我们正在开发一个在线商城网站,当用户点击“添加到购物车”按钮时,通过Ajax向服务器发送请求,将商品加入购物车。这里我们可以考虑使用loading false选项。具体实现如下:

    代码如下:

    $.ajax({url: 'addToCart.php',type: 'POST',data: {productId: 123},loading: false,success: function(response) {// 处理成功的回调函数},error: function() {// 处理错误的回调函数}});

    当用户点击按钮时,请求会被发送到服务器,并且并不会在用户界面上显示loading动画。这样的好处是,用户可以立即看到商品已经成功加入购物车,而无需等待服务器响应的时间。在另一个场景中,我们正在开发一个社交媒体网站,用户可以在里面发布状态更新。当用户点击“发布”按钮后,我们可以使用loading false选项来实现即时的状态更新。

    代码如下:

    $.ajax({url: 'postStatus.php',type: 'POST',data: {status: 'Hello, World!'},loading: false,success: function(response) {// 处理成功的回调函数updateStatusFeed(response); // 更新状态动态加载},error: function() {// 处理错误的回调函数}});

    在这种情况下,用户可以立即看到他们发布的状态更新,而无需等待服务器响应的时间。这样可以提升用户体验,使用户感觉网站反应迅速。然而,并不是所有情况下都适合使用loading false。例如,在需要向服务器发送大量数据的情况下,使用loading false可能导致用户界面出现短暂的停顿。这时,我们应该考虑使用loading true选项,以显示加载动画,告知用户请求正在处理中。综上所述,loading false选项在某些情况下是很有用的。通过立即显示结果,用户可以更加直观地感受到操作的实时性,从而提升用户体验。然而,在特定的场景下,我们仍然需要综合考虑使用loading true选项,确保用户界面的流畅性。选择合适的loading选项,可以使Ajax在实际开发中发挥出最佳的效果。
    ajax中loading false.docx

    将本文的Word文档下载到电脑

    推荐度:

    下载
    热门标签: ajax中loadingfalse